Above: This Hubble image is from October 8, 2022, 11.9 days after impact. A double tail formed to the right of a bright core. Hubble records the tail splitting in two for a few days.

Instead of forming a crater, the agency’s intentional DART crash redistributed massive amounts of the asteroid and shot large quantities of rock into space

Astronomers are again shocked by actual observations, this time of the DART Mission’s deliberate impact of Dimorphos, a minor-planet moon of the asteroid Didymos, which released spray of debris into space, a completely unexpected result.
